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						8ef3a90ce0 
					 
					
						
						
							
							Merge remote-tracking branch 'origin/features/v5/internal-updates' into features/v5/internal-updates  
						
						
						
						
					 
					
						2020-04-11 21:49:15 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						e6c76ad3f3 
					 
					
						
						
							
							Entity categories implementation  
						
						
						
						
					 
					
						2020-04-11 21:49:08 +02:00 
						 
				 
			
				
					
						
							
							
								Hannes Greule 
							
						 
					 
					
						
						
							
						
						4a249843eb 
					 
					
						
						
							
							Workaround to accept Slimes and EnderDragons as Monsters  
						
						
						
						
					 
					
						2020-04-11 21:42:52 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						5c1f0f51df 
					 
					
						
						
							
							Add a custom bStats chart tracking terrain types  
						
						
						
						
					 
					
						2020-04-11 20:56:34 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						2377ce1123 
					 
					
						
						
							
							Relocate metrics properly  
						
						
						
						
					 
					
						2020-04-11 19:52:45 +02:00 
						 
				 
			
				
					
						
							
							
								Hannes Greule 
							
						 
					 
					
						
						
							
						
						6f2b31f4a3 
					 
					
						
						
							
							Add missing default flag values to GlobalFlagContainer ( fixes   #2748 )  
						
						
						
						
					 
					
						2020-04-11 18:49:04 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						c5590440d6 
					 
					
						
						
							
							Merge remote-tracking branch 'origin/features/v5/internal-updates' into features/v5/internal-updates  
						
						
						
						
					 
					
						2020-04-11 17:58:27 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						7931390ae4 
					 
					
						
						
							
							Fix json relocation issue. Make plot areas dump their default flags and add progress output for flag conversion.  
						
						
						
						
					 
					
						2020-04-11 17:58:08 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						546b857b9d 
					 
					
						
						
							
							Fail default flag parsing gracefully  
						
						
						
						
					 
					
						2020-04-11 17:19:43 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						ce10d54a9c 
					 
					
						
						
							
							Don't use legacy IDs to get block types in the hybrid plot manager  
						
						
						
						
					 
					
						2020-04-11 13:28:58 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						965bbb9f3b 
					 
					
						
						
							
							Extract block queues from AugmentedUtils  
						
						
						
						
					 
					
						2020-04-11 13:23:57 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						e88b331155 
					 
					
						
						
							
							Clean up AugmentedUtils and make the code readable by humans  
						
						
						
						
					 
					
						2020-04-11 12:08:46 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						ce177c3c46 
					 
					
						
						
							
							Clean up HybridGen and make the code readable by humans  
						
						... 
						
						
						
						Previously it was only readable by androids, and Jesse. 
						
						
					 
					
						2020-04-11 12:00:42 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						5a6dbfda36 
					 
					
						
						
							
							Fix javadoc generation issues  
						
						
						
						
					 
					
						2020-04-11 03:23:48 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						6c1caac731 
					 
					
						
						
							
							Rename jar from BukkitAPI to Bukkit  
						
						
						
						
					 
					
						2020-04-11 02:57:00 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						9c3c42c3e6 
					 
					
						
						
							
							Rename published maven artifacts  
						
						... 
						
						
						
						# Conflicts:
#	Bukkit/build.gradle
#	Core/build.gradle 
						
						
					 
					
						2020-04-11 02:54:34 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						5fc33dcc06 
					 
					
						
						
							
							Rename published maven artifacts  
						
						
						
						
					 
					
						2020-04-11 02:39:02 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						c196ced0e2 
					 
					
						
						
							
							Move org.json into core  
						
						
						
						
					 
					
						2020-04-11 02:28:15 +02:00 
						 
				 
			
				
					
						
							
							
								MattBDev 
							
						 
					 
					
						
						
							
						
						dfa977a020 
					 
					
						
						
							
							Moved more packaged based on feedback  
						
						
						
						
					 
					
						2020-04-10 20:19:18 -04:00 
						 
				 
			
				
					
						
							
							
								MattBDev 
							
						 
					 
					
						
						
							
						
						5be2dfa747 
					 
					
						
						
							
							Package Changes  
						
						
						
						
					 
					
						2020-04-10 19:26:07 -04: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						f9ea99fa1d 
					 
					
						
						
							
							Merge pull request  #2754  from IntellectualSites/features/v5/owners  
						
						... 
						
						
						
						Remove all direct access to Plot.owner 
						
						
					 
					
						2020-04-10 19:52:41 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						79583c011f 
					 
					
						
						
							
							Replace getOwnerAbs() == null with !hasOwner()  
						
						
						
						
					 
					
						2020-04-10 19:28:10 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						172bcc7677 
					 
					
						
						
							
							Revert "Replace getOwnerAbs() == null with hasOwner()"  
						
						... 
						
						
						
						This reverts commit 79620042 
						
						
					 
					
						2020-04-10 19:22:12 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						fa51cb94a3 
					 
					
						
						
							
							Merge pull request  #2755  from IntellectualSites/features/v5/licenses  
						
						... 
						
						
						
						Add GPLv3 License headers to all source files. 
						
						
					 
					
						2020-04-10 19:14:14 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						c2060ea1a7 
					 
					
						
						
							
							Remove deprecation of getOwner()  
						
						
						
						
					 
					
						2020-04-10 19:11:53 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						7962004215 
					 
					
						
						
							
							Replace getOwnerAbs() == null with hasOwner()  
						
						
						
						
					 
					
						2020-04-10 19:10:43 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						45476f2867 
					 
					
						
						
							
							I missed AbstractDB somehow...  
						
						
						
						
					 
					
						2020-04-10 18:15:35 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						280ced7904 
					 
					
						
						
							
							Add GPLv3 License headers to all source files.  
						
						... 
						
						
						
						Reason: "            How to Apply These Terms to Your New Programs
           If you develop a new program, and you want it to be of the greatest
         possible use to the public, the best way to achieve this is to make it
         free software which everyone can redistribute and change under these terms.
           To do so, attach the following notices to the program.  It is safest
         to attach them to the start of each source file to most effectively
         state the exclusion of warranty; and each file should have at least
         the "copyright" line and a pointer to where the full notice is found." 
						
						
					 
					
						2020-04-10 18:09:01 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						474795367e 
					 
					
						
						
							
							Reformat Plot after the owner changes. It was a bit too messy.  
						
						
						
						
					 
					
						2020-04-10 14:07:52 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						ce756411cf 
					 
					
						
						
							
							Remove all direct access to Plot.owner  
						
						... 
						
						
						
						New methods were added for access to the absolute owner of a plot, and the documentation of the owner getters to clarify the purpose of the methods. 
						
						
					 
					
						2020-04-10 14:05:01 +02:00 
						 
				 
			
				
					
						
							
							
								MattBDev 
							
						 
					 
					
						
						
							
						
						bdba2b33fb 
					 
					
						
						
							
							Remove Nukkit and Sponge files from v5  
						
						... 
						
						
						
						We don't need these because they already exist in our git history and in the legacy branch. 
						
						
					 
					
						2020-04-09 19:38:10 -04: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						0d26111fa7 
					 
					
						
						
							
							Include golems (snowmen, iron golems and shulkers) in the animal-interact flag.  
						
						
						
						
					 
					
						2020-04-09 21:38:24 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						dada7dbb86 
					 
					
						
						
							
							Use relocated org.json instead of including the source files  
						
						
						
						
					 
					
						2020-04-09 17:41:55 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						cb05d34d20 
					 
					
						
						
							
							Fixes   #2751  
						
						
						
						
					 
					
						2020-04-09 17:07:14 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						7c25c60252 
					 
					
						
						
							
							Merge pull request  #2743  from IntellectualSites/features/v5/async-load  
						
						... 
						
						
						
						Prevent synchronous chunk loading whenever possible 
						
						
					 
					
						2020-04-09 15:09:18 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						86149224d1 
					 
					
						
						
							
							Don't set walls, wall filling or outline in plots using full vanilla terrain generation  
						
						
						
						
					 
					
						2020-04-09 13:06:45 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						f717589074 
					 
					
						
						
							
							Fix typo in MainUtil and switch out Consumer<Integer> to IntConsumer  
						
						
						
						
					 
					
						2020-04-09 11:23:39 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						254a0541cc 
					 
					
						
						
							
							Fix OfflinePlayerUtil runtime exception  
						
						
						
						
					 
					
						2020-04-08 22:52:13 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						271109a726 
					 
					
						
						
							
							Fix dumdum async getLoadedChunks call, but only because Aikar broke everything.  
						
						
						
						
					 
					
						2020-04-08 21:49:41 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						38de74c4ff 
					 
					
						
						
							
							Make sure PlayerEvents#logout is called  
						
						
						
						
					 
					
						2020-04-08 17:53:11 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						865d11e844 
					 
					
						
						
							
							Register vehicle-place and make it disabled by default  
						
						
						
						
					 
					
						2020-04-08 17:28:16 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						ebba9a2290 
					 
					
						
						
							
							Fix interval flags  
						
						
						
						
					 
					
						2020-04-08 17:22:53 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						bc45b8b695 
					 
					
						
						
							
							Merge branch 'features/v5/internal-updates' into features/v5/async-load  
						
						
						
						
					 
					
						2020-04-08 17:17:17 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						7ac389b698 
					 
					
						
						
							
							Fix block ignition location check  
						
						
						
						
					 
					
						2020-04-08 17:15:17 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						616d22ceac 
					 
					
						
						
							
							Fix liquid-flow  
						
						
						
						
					 
					
						2020-04-08 17:01:41 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						f6332d2cd9 
					 
					
						
						
							
							Add tab completions to flyflag  
						
						
						
						
					 
					
						2020-04-08 16:53:39 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						4ca7a81e96 
					 
					
						
						
							
							Fix untrusted-visit.  
						
						
						
						
					 
					
						2020-04-08 16:52:10 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						ae2867136a 
					 
					
						
						
							
							Make the fly flag an enum flag instead. It now accepts: true, false and default, where default is the default value, and does not change the flight status at all.  
						
						
						
						
					 
					
						2020-04-08 16:39:19 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						ef04ed9151 
					 
					
						
						
							
							Fix augmented generation  
						
						
						
						
					 
					
						2020-04-08 04:10:22 +02:00 
						 
				 
			
				
					
						
							
							
								Alexander Söderberg 
							
						 
					 
					
						
						
							
						
						1522632f5a 
					 
					
						
						
							
							Don't replace blocks if they have identical states already  
						
						
						
						
					 
					
						2020-04-08 02:02:20 +02:00